About Google Books

Google Books is a comprehensive platform for discovering, reading, and managing a vast collection of books online. It offers users the ability to search for books, read previews, and access a wide range of literary content from various genres and authors.

About Octoparse

Octoparse is a web-scraping tool to extract unstructured data from websites and organize in structured formats.
